This enables zero-config local use while preserving security for remote access. + +## How it works + +1. **CLI side** (`bin/cli/utils/cliToken.mjs`): computes `SHA-256(machineId + salt).hex[0..32]` using [`node-machine-id`](https://github.com/automation-stack/node-machine-id) and injects the result as the `x-omniroute-cli-token` header on every `apiFetch` call. + +2. **Server side** (`src/lib/middleware/cliTokenAuth.ts`): `isCliTokenAuthValid(request)` accepts the token only if: + - `OMNIROUTE_DISABLE_CLI_TOKEN` is not `"true"` + - The header is present and exactly 32 hex characters + - The originating IP is loopback (`127.0.0.1`, `::1`, `::ffff:127.0.0.1`) + - The token matches the server's own machine-derived hash (timing-safe compare) + +3. `requireManagementAuth` and other route guards call `isCliTokenAuthValid` before checking API keys — so the CLI gets transparent localhost access without storing any credential. + +## Threat model + +| Scenario | Risk | Mitigation | +| ------------------------- | ---------------------------- | ------------------------------------------------------------------------------------------------------------------------------------ | +| Another user on same host | Could compute the same token | `machine-id` is per-device; on single-user desktops this is acceptable. Use `OMNIROUTE_DISABLE_CLI_TOKEN=true` in multi-user setups. | +| Token leak via logs | Logs may reveal the token | The header value is masked in audit logs (`x-omniroute-cli-token: ***`). | +| Replay attack | Token is static | Only accepted from `127.0.0.1`/`::1`. Rejected for any other `x-forwarded-for` IP. | +| Reuse on another machine | Machine-bound by design | `node-machine-id` reads `/etc/machine-id` (Linux), `IOPlatformUUID` (macOS), `MachineGuid` (Windows). Different per host. | + +## Opt-out + +Set `OMNIROUTE_DISABLE_CLI_TOKEN=true` in `.env` or the server environment to disable this mechanism entirely. All access then requires an explicit API key. + +## Audit logging + +Every request authenticated via CLI token is logged with `event: "cli_token_auth"`, the source IP, user-agent, path, and the first 8 characters of the machine-id hash (non-reversible). + +## API key precedence + +An explicit `Authorization: Bearer ` header (from `--api-key` or `OMNIROUTE_API_KEY`) always takes precedence over the CLI token and is evaluated first. + +## Related files + +- `bin/cli/utils/cliToken.mjs` — CLI token generation +- `src/lib/middleware/cliTokenAuth.ts` — server validation +- `src/lib/api/requireManagementAuth.ts` — integration into auth pipeline +- `tests/unit/cli-machine-token.test.ts` — unit tests diff --git a/src/lib/middleware/cliTokenAuth.ts b/src/lib/middleware/cliTokenAuth.ts index bd97e69891..7d404239df 100644 --- a/src/lib/middleware/cliTokenAuth.ts +++ b/src/lib/middleware/cliTokenAuth.ts @@ -4,7 +4,7 @@ import { headers } from "next/headers";
